About this cigar
Hoyo de Monterrey is a current pre-Revolution brand, established in 1865. The range comprises light strength cigars, using tobacco from the premium Vuelta Abajo region. For many people the Epicure No.2 is a long-established favourite and a popular ‘turn to' cigarHoyo de Monterrey owes its origin to the town of San Juan y Martinez, which lies at the heart of the Vuelta Abajo zone.
Here the Hoyo de Monterrey plantation, one of the great Vegas de Primera, can be reached through a gate on the town's main square inscribed "Hoyo de Monterrey. Jose Gener. 1960.""Hoyo" literally means "hole" and in this case describes the low-lying position of the plantation on the fertile banks of San Juan y Martinez river.
Jose Gener, a Spaniard from Tarragona, first used the name of his vega on a brand of Habanos in 1865. The flavour of Hoyo de Monterrey's cigars are typically medium strength blends, very popular with cigar smokers in the trade as well as customers offering a classic cuban flavour, rich and slightly spicy flavour.

How should I store it once it arrives?
Keep it in a humidor or an airtight box with a 65% or 69% Boveda pack, somewhere around 18 to 20°C. British houses get very dry in winter once the heating goes on, so a sealed container makes a real difference.
